South Korea less competitive than China in telecom equipment industry

July 5, 2022
South Korea is less competitive than China in the telecom equipment industry.

The Korea Institute for Industrial Economics and Trade announced on July 3 that the South Korean communications equipment industry’s competitiveness score was 80 on a scale of 1 to 100 last year.

“Last year, the scores of China, the United States, Sweden and Finland were 96.6, 92.4, 88.5 and 85.7,” it said, adding, “South Korea was surpassed due to a relative lack of core original technology, product competitiveness and material and component supply stability.”

When it comes to procurement and demand, South Korea stood at 75.9 and 77.4, respectively. Its R&D and design score was 82.7 and its score in terms of production was 79.2.

On the other hand, China scored 96.5, 94.9, 97.2 and 97.3 in R&D and design, procurement, production and demand, respectively. The United States scored 94.6, 94.8, 89.8 and 88.7.
